What Is Sodium Methyl 2-Sulfolaurate?

Sodium methyl 2-sulfolaurate is a chemical compound frequently used in various consumer products. This ingredient functions primarily as a surfactant, a substance that helps reduce the surface tension between liquids, gases, or solids. Its presence facilitates the mixing of different phases, which is particularly useful in cleaning and personal care formulations.

Understanding Its Chemical Nature

Sodium methyl 2-sulfolaurate is derived from natural, renewable resources, specifically lauric acid, which is found in oils such as coconut oil or palm kernel oil. This plant-based origin classifies it as a bio-based ingredient, distinguishing it from surfactants derived solely from petroleum. Through a chemical process called sulfonation, a sulfate group is added to the lauric acid derivative, forming the final compound. This modification enhances its functional properties for various applications.

The compound is categorized as an anionic surfactant, meaning its active part carries a negative charge when dissolved in water. This anionic nature contributes significantly to its cleaning and foaming abilities. Its chemical structure, featuring both a water-attracting (hydrophilic) and an oil-attracting (lipophilic) portion, enables it to interact effectively with both water and oily substances. This dual affinity is fundamental to how surfactants operate in diverse formulations.

Key Properties and Functional Roles

One significant characteristic is its ability to produce stable and rich foam, which is often associated with effective cleaning in personal care items. It also demonstrates good detergency, meaning it can effectively loosen and remove dirt, oils, and other impurities from surfaces. This cleaning power stems from its capacity to reduce the surface tension of water, allowing it to penetrate and lift grime more efficiently.

Beyond cleaning, this compound also acts as an emulsifier, enabling immiscible liquids, like oil and water, to mix and remain stable. This property is particularly useful in creating uniform product textures and preventing separation in lotions or creams. Its mildness is another notable attribute, as it is generally considered less irritating to skin and eyes compared to some traditional surfactants. This makes it a preferred choice for formulations designed for sensitive skin or frequent use.

Everyday Applications

Sodium methyl 2-sulfolaurate is incorporated into a wide array of consumer products that people use daily. In personal care, it is commonly found in shampoos, body washes, and facial cleansers, contributing to their cleansing action and lathering properties. Its gentle nature makes it suitable for formulations intended for sensitive skin or baby products.

Beyond personal hygiene, the compound also appears in household cleaning products. It is used in laundry detergents and dish soaps, where its detergency and foaming capabilities assist in breaking down grease and lifting stains from fabrics and dishes.

Safety Profile and Environmental Impact

Sodium methyl 2-sulfolaurate has a favorable safety profile for consumer use, generally exhibiting low irritation potential. Regulatory bodies and scientific assessments often classify it as safe for use in rinse-off and leave-on products at typical concentrations.

From an environmental perspective, this compound is readily biodegradable, meaning it breaks down naturally in the environment into simpler, non-harmful substances. This rapid degradation reduces its persistence in aquatic ecosystems, which is a desirable trait for any chemical released into wastewater. Furthermore, studies indicate that it has low aquatic toxicity, posing minimal risk to marine life. These environmental attributes position sodium methyl 2-sulfolaurate as a more sustainable alternative to some other synthetic surfactants.
